Understanding the Role of an Insurance Lawyer
An insurance lawyer provides legal advice and representation specifically concerning insurance-related matters. Their expertise encompasses various types of insurance, including health, auto, home, and commercial insurance. One of the primary roles of an insurance lawyer is to interpret insurance policies, ensuring that clients fully understand their coverage and any limitations that may apply. Additionally, they assist clients in filing claims, negotiating settlements, and, if necessary, representing them in court. Insurance lawyers also play a significant role in protecting clients from bad faith insurance practices, where an insurer may unfairly deny or delay claims. Their knowledge of state and federal insurance laws empowers them to advocate effectively on behalf of clients, making their role crucial in the legal landscape surrounding insurance.
Key Situations Where You Might Need an Insurance Lawyer
There are several scenarios in which enlisting the help of an insurance lawyer is beneficial. One common situation is when a claim has been denied by an insurer. In such cases, an insurance lawyer can analyze the policy and the circumstances of the denial to determine if there are grounds for appeal or further action. Another instance is during the negotiation of complex claims, particularly those involving significant financial stakes or severe injuries. Insurance lawyers possess negotiation skills that can help achieve a favorable settlement for their clients. Lastly, if a dispute escalates to litigation, having an experienced insurance lawyer is essential, as they can navigate the legal proceedings and advocate for the client’s best interests in court.
How to Choose the Right Insurance Lawyer for Your Needs
Selecting the right insurance lawyer is crucial for ensuring that your legal matters are handled effectively. Start by seeking recommendations from trusted sources or conducting online research to find lawyers with a strong background in insurance law. It’s important to check their credentials, including their experience, success rate in similar cases, and client reviews. Once you have a shortlist, schedule consultations to discuss your specific situation and assess their communication style and approach. During these meetings, inquire about their fee structure and whether they work on a contingency basis or charge hourly rates. Choosing a lawyer who understands your needs and possesses the expertise to handle your case will set a solid foundation for achieving a favorable outcome.
